Output 9f3191799dd8f3bbb2c0d3eb4451306c33a2ebc30b834e4a628203524c6e86e3:2

value
17768066
script pubkey
OP_0 OP_PUSHBYTES_20 844b485a15b740be006b32de9c360cbd836db53e
address
bc1qs395sks4kaqtuqrtxt0fcdsvhkpkmdf7d3cgry
transaction
9f3191799dd8f3bbb2c0d3eb4451306c33a2ebc30b834e4a628203524c6e86e3
confirmations
252356
spent
true